Count of convicts for riots at Makhachkala Airport reaches 105

A court in the Stavropol Territory has sentenced four residents of Dagestan to 10 years in colony each, treating them as rioters at the Makhachkala Airport. The number of people convicted within the "airport case" has reached 105.

The Mineralnye Vody City Court has found Arsen Arbuliev, Malik Aliev, Saidapandi Abdulazizov and Nazhmudin Abakarov guilty under Part 2 of Article 212 (participation in mass riots) and Part 3 of Article 263.1 (failure to comply with transport safety requirements at transport infrastructure facilities) of the Criminal Code of the Russian Federation, the Prosecutor's Office (PO) of the Stavropol Territory has reported today.

"It has been established that on October 29, 2023, Arsen Arbuliev, Malik Aliev, Saidapandi Abdulazizov and Nazhmudin Abakarov, while at the “Uytash” Airport, acting on the basis of national and religious hatred and enmity towards Israeli citizens, refusing to comply with law enforcers’ legal demands, took part in mass riots accompanied by violence and destruction of property," the PO’s Telegram channel has informed.

The court has sentenced each of the four defendants each to ten years in a general regime penal colony.

However, the report has failed to list the actions for which specific defendants were found guilty. The PO has only provided generalized and anonymous data that "the rioters’ unlawful actions destroyed and damaged the airport property worth more than 24 million roubles, and violated transport and aviation security requirements."

Taking this sentence into account, overall 105 people have already been convicted under the "airport case," the Interfax has written today.

Sentences of 8-10 years in prison have become common in the "airport case," Shamil Khadulaev, Chairman of the Dagestani public oversight commission (POC), noted this March. "Everything is being done as if from a carbon copy," he told the "Caucasian Knot".
